Walk into almost any McDonald's, Burger King, or Shake Shack today and the first thing you encounter isn't a cashier — it's a sleek touchscreen terminal. Self-ordering kiosks for restaurants have moved decisively from novelty to necessity. Driven by rising labor costs, post-pandemic shifts in consumer behavior, and demonstrable revenue uplifts, the restaurant kiosk for restaurants market is growing fast. The global self-service kiosk market reached approximately $34.4 billion in 2024 and is forecast to expand at a compound annual growth rate (CAGR) of 10.9% through 2030 (Grand View Research, 2024). The self-service kiosk for restaurants applies across a wide range of formats and service models, not just fast food giants.
Quick-Service Restaurants (QSRs): This is the most mature and data-rich use case. Chains like McDonald's and Burger King have deployed kiosks systemwide, using them to manage high-volume ordering during peak hours while freeing staff to focus on food preparation and hospitality. A California Burger King franchisee accelerated kiosk rollouts across 140 locations in direct response to rising minimum wage legislation — a clear signal that cost management is as important a driver as customer experience (Restroworks, 2025).
Fast-Casual Dining: Concepts in the fast-casual tier — think customizable bowls, burritos, and Asian fusion — benefit especially from kiosks' ability to handle complex order customization without creating bottlenecks. Customers can navigate large menus and modifier options at their own pace, which reduces errors and improves satisfaction.
Cafeterias and Food Halls: High-volume institutional environments such as university dining halls, airport food courts, and corporate cafeterias increasingly deploy restaurant self-ordering kiosks to process large numbers of transactions quickly and reduce the staffing burden during compressed lunch windows.
Independent and Mid-Sized Operators: Contrary to the perception that kiosks are exclusively an enterprise play, smaller operations often see the most pronounced impact. When staff are limited and every order matters, a well-placed restaurant self-service kiosk can handle transaction volume during rushes without adding to the payroll — and smart upselling built into the interface compounds the financial benefit.
The strongest case for adopting a restaurant self-ordering kiosk rests on four well-documented pillars.
1. Faster Order Processing and Reduced Wait Times: Research consistently shows that self-service technology reduces total order time by up to 40% — a critical advantage during peak lunch and dinner rushes (Restroworks, 2025; Bite Blog, 2025). This speed improvement doesn't just move customers through faster; it also enables restaurants to serve more guests within the same physical footprint without expansions or renovations. A study cited by Appetize found that customers actively prefer a kiosk when a manned line exceeds four people — meaning the technology directly addresses the point of maximum frustration.
2. Higher Average Order Values: Digital interfaces are remarkably effective at upselling. Without the social pressure of a cashier interaction, customers are more inclined to explore add-ons, premium options, and meal upgrades. The data is consistent: average ticket sizes at kiosks are typically 12–20% higher than counter orders, with some restaurants reporting uplift as high as 30% (Forbes; Modern Restaurant Management). McDonald's has reported that customers using kiosks spent meaningfully more per order, contributing to a 30% rise in average check size (Restroworks, 2025). At a Samsung-studied taqueria, 8.2% of kiosk users added a prompted item, lifting average ticket price by $6.73. At a ramen restaurant in the same study, 12.7% of customers added suggested items, raising basket value by over 30% (Samsung Business Insights, 2024).
3. Improved Order Accuracy: Ordering errors are costly — in wasted food, staff time, and customer goodwill. An InTouch Insight evaluation found that 98% of kiosk users could easily customize their orders, and 76% of kiosk-enabled restaurants report measurable improvements in order accuracy (Bite Blog, 2025). When customers enter their own specifications and review before submitting, the chain of miscommunication between customer, cashier, and kitchen is shortened significantly.
4. Labor Optimization: With 45% of restaurant operators reporting they need more staff to meet demand (National Restaurant Association, 2024), kiosks provide a practical buffer. Rather than replacing workers, the most successful deployments redeploy staff from transactional roles — cashiering — toward guest experience, food prep, and quality control. This shifts the value of human labor to where it genuinely matters to customers.

Deploying a self-service kiosk for restaurants is not a plug-and-play exercise. Operators who extract the greatest value from these systems approach implementation with careful planning across several dimensions.
Upfront Investment and Vendor Selection: Hardware costs for a restaurant self-service kiosk typically range from $1,800 to $5,000 per unit, depending on screen size, build quality, and software bundling (EZ-Chow, 2025). Multi-unit operators can negotiate volume discounts. Beyond hardware, evaluate vendors on POS integration depth, cloud manageability, software update frequency, and the quality of analytics dashboards. Open, API-driven platforms avoid proprietary lock-in and give operators the flexibility to evolve their tech stack.
POS and Menu Integration: A kiosk is only as effective as its integration with the kitchen and back-office systems. Real-time inventory syncing prevents customers from ordering items that are unavailable. Menu updates — including time-of-day pricing, daily specials, and 86'd items — should propagate instantly to all kiosk terminals. Tight POS integration also enables the analytics that power smarter upselling and menu engineering decisions over time.
Staff Training and Change Management: The human side of a kiosk rollout is frequently underestimated. Staff need to be trained not just on how the technology works, but on how to guide hesitant customers and handle exceptions — dietary requests that fall outside the digital menu, accessibility needs, and technical issues. Operators who position kiosks as tools that free employees to focus on hospitality, rather than as replacements for people, tend to achieve smoother rollouts and higher staff buy-in.
Accessibility and Inclusivity: ADA compliance is not optional. Quality kiosk deployments include adjustable-height or angled mounting options, audio assistance, and multilingual interfaces. Expanding language support also serves diverse customer bases in a practical business sense — it expands the addressable audience for every location.
As restaurant technology ecosystems grow more connected, cybersecurity has become a board-level concern. Self-ordering kiosks collect payment data, potentially store customer preferences, and connect to cloud infrastructure — each of which represents an attack surface that must be actively managed. The foodservice industry has experienced significant breaches in recent years. In 2024, Panda Restaurant Group experienced unauthorized access to internal systems exposing employee data, while Krispy Kreme suffered a cyberattack that disrupted online ordering (Restaurantware, 2025). The average cost of a data breach across industries reached $4.88 million in 2024 — and for restaurant brands, total exposure including regulatory fines and reputational damage can climb far higher (Cloud Computing & SaaS Awards, 2025). Privacy compliance is also an evolving obligation. In California, litigation under the California Invasion of Privacy Act has targeted businesses whose third-party software captures customer interaction data without clear consent (Kirkland & Ellis, 2025). Operators collecting loyalty data, order history, or behavioral analytics through kiosks should work with legal counsel to ensure transparency notices and opt-in mechanisms are robust and jurisdiction-appropriate.
Self-ordering kiosks for restaurants have crossed the threshold from emerging technology to operational standard. The data across order accuracy, average check size, throughput speed, and customer preference consistently favors adoption. But technology alone doesn't deliver results — thoughtful implementation, robust security practices, and ongoing analytics-driven optimization are what separate restaurants that see transformative ROI from those that see a kiosk gathering dust near the entrance.
For restaurant owners and operators evaluating their next move, the question is no longer whether to invest in a restaurant self-ordering kiosk, but how to deploy it strategically. Start with a high-traffic location, measure rigorously, and build from there. The evidence base is clear: the operators who act thoughtfully and early will compound the advantage over those who wait.
